Here is a list of some events happened on December 31. For full list please click on the link above.
| Date | Event |
|---|---|
| 1963 | The Central African Federation officially collapses, subsequently becoming Zambia, Malawi and Rhodesia. |
| 1994 | This date is skipped altogether in Kiribati as the Phoenix Islands and Line Islands change time zones from UTC−11:00 to UTC+13:00 and UTC−10:00 to UTC+14:00, respectively. |
| 1660 | James II of England is named Duke of Normandy by Louis XIV of France. |
| 1956 | The Romanian Television network begins its first broadcast in Bucharest. |
| 1862 | American Civil War: Abraham Lincoln signs an act that admits West Virginia to the Union, thus dividing Virginia in two. |
| 1999 | The U.S. government hands control of the Panama Canal (as well all the adjacent land to the canal known as the Panama Canal Zone) to Panama. This act complied with the signing of the 1977 Torrijos–Carter Treaties. |
| 1759 | Arthur Guinness signs a 9,000-year lease at £45 per annum and starts brewing Guinness. |
| 1775 | American Revolutionary War: Battle of Quebec: British forces repulse an attack by Continental Army General Richard Montgomery. |
| 1991 | All official Soviet Union institutions have ceased operations by this date, five days after the Soviet Union is officially dissolved. |
| 1225 | The Lý dynasty of Vietnam ends after 216 years by the enthronement of the boy emperor Trần Thái Tông, husband of the last Lý monarch, Lý Chiêu Hoàng, starting the Trần dynasty. |
